Gendergore, also known as Goregender, is a gender related to gore. It also serves as an umbrella term for all gore related genders.

Alternate Names

  • Goregender

Etymology

While etymology is not specified in the original coining post, it can be assumed that the term comes from the root word gore, prefixed by the popular gender prefix gender-.
